Mission

To advance biomedical, clinical, translational and educational research through inquiry and discovery to enhance health and reduce illness.

 

Vision

To build research capacity at CUSM through training for foundational research skills, conducting cutting-edge research, and creating research centers.

The Office of Research encourages collaborations and sharing experiences among faculty and students from CUSM, affiliate hospitals (e.g., ARMC), and universities. ARMC (Arrowhead Regional Medical Center) provides an excellent environment to bridge basic biomedical and clinical sciences to foster translational research. The intellectual diversity among basic and clinical faculty at CUSM/ARMC creates a hybrid academic environment that support various types of scholarly activities and retaining innovative teaching experiences. This environment of academic medicine fosters critical thinking, problem solving, and lifelong learning skills necessary for building research capacity.

 

The Responsibilities of CUSM Office of Research Include:

  • Provide leadership, strategic planning, and identification of the necessary administrative and financial resources to advance the CUSM research program.
  • Serve as catalyst to foster institutional and interinstitutional collaboration.
  • Advance innovative translational biomedical science concepts and their applicability to science, health care, and education.
  • Establish the support systems and policies to protect human subjects and ensure humane use of animals in research.
  • Support grants submissions and award administration.

 

Resources Available to CUSM Research Faculty:

  • Research laboratory; including lab instruments, tissue culture facility, and other resources.
  • Grant writing and management support
  • Cost of publication
  • Poster printing
  • Funding for small and large equipment on a as-needed basis
  • Admin support
